yomea / lx-doc

定位于个人和小团队的云文档(支持流程图,脑图,PDF,Excel,Word,BPMN,markdown文档编辑)
https://wanglin2.github.io/lx-doc-site/
GNU Affero General Public License v3.0
54 stars 17 forks source link

和前端怎么配合 #1

Closed 13653216371 closed 3 months ago

13653216371 commented 3 months ago

rt,怎么才能顺利打开前后端呢,让人摸不着头脑 1721807788434

yomea commented 3 months ago

我看你到前端项目里提了部署的问题,我又新增了一个包含了mysql,nginx的镜像,你只要把前端项目打进docker镜像即可,涉及到的文件与脚本: Dockerfile_whole --》Dockerfile,用于打包镜像,包含mysql,jdk,nginx环境,在本项目根目录下 lx-doc.zip --》前端项目压缩包,可以下载前端的项目进行压缩下 nginx.conf -》nginx配置文件,在本项目根目录下 my.cnf -》mysql的配置文件,在本项目根目录下 mysql_init_start.sh -》mysql的初始化与启动脚本,在本项目根目录下 doc.sql -》sql脚本,在本项目根目录下 run_in_docker_whole.sh -》 lx-doc应用的启动脚本,在本项目根目录下 application-prod.yml -》配置文件,在本项目根目录下 lx-core/target/lx-doc.jar -》 lx-doc应用 jar包 docker-build_whole.sh -》docker启动命令说明,在本项目根目录下 以前配置完全可以不做任何修改直接docker打包部署即可,注意创建 docker启动命令里的挂在目录在宿主机上存在即可

yomea commented 3 months ago

前端项目如果你不会打包,你可以找前端项目的维护者或者你有前端朋友,你也可以找他们帮你打包下

13653216371 commented 3 months ago

感谢指导,已经跑起来了

yomea commented 3 months ago

ok

raikyou commented 3 months ago

感谢指导,已经跑起来了

有现成的前后端镜像吗,或者有打包集成代码可以共享下吗。这两个前后端分离太难组在一起了,不像其他项目能直接用镜像启动该